Product Description

The LPFRS/AV1 is a low-cost, high-performance rubidium source designed for rugged airborne applications. It is compatible to the FEI 5650 model and comes in a low-profile package and 2 outputs. It complies to stringent vibration and shock standards, including low phase noise performance.

The LPFRS/AV1 is RoHS compliant through the NIE exemption of the RoHS Directive 2011/65/EU, Article 4.6/Annex III-7(b), allowing exemptions of Pb free soldering for specific applications such as telecom, including servers, storage array systems, network infrastructure equipment for switching, signalling, transmission, and network management for telecommunications.

Key Features:
  • Size (WxHxL) 76x77x36.5mm | 3x3.03x1.44"
  • Weight 290 g | 0.64 lbs
  • Power (operating) < 7-13W
  • Voltage 24V
  • Warm-up < 20-40W
  • Warm-up time @ 25C 15 min, 5E-10 7 min to lock
  • Accuracy @ shipment typ. < 5x11 at 25C
  • Output 10 MHz
